What is ACH Withdrawal Authorization Form
The ACH Withdrawal Authorization Form is a financial document used by employees to authorize Crosby Benefit Systems to withdraw insurance premium payments from their bank accounts.

Who needs to fill out the ACH Withdrawal Authorization Form?
Employees who wish to authorize insurance premium payments from their bank accounts should fill out this form. It is particularly relevant for those using Crosby Benefit Systems for their insurance services.
Are there any deadlines for submitting this form?
Typically, this form should be submitted by the last day of the month to ensure that deductions start on the 5th of the upcoming month. Check with your employer for specific deadlines.
What documents do I need to submit with this form?
To complete the ACH Withdrawal Authorization Form, you will need a voided check or a bank letter that confirms your bank account details. These documents must be attached to the form.

What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out this form?
Common mistakes include missing signatures, incorrect bank account information, and failing to attach the required voided check. Double-check all entries before submission.
How long does it take to process this form?
Processing times can vary, but typically, once submitted, expect a response within a few business days. Check with your HR or payroll department for specific timelines.
What should I do if I want to stop ACH withdrawals?
To stop ACH withdrawals, you need to submit a request to your HR department before the next withdrawal date. The ACH Withdrawal Authorization Form includes instructions for stopping transfers.
